Does It Hurt A Chicken To Lay An Egg. If you collect eggs with thinner eggshells it may be that as your hens calcium stores have dropped. Chickens with a nutritional deficiency may not lay properly or as much and you may see a difference in shell quality. It can be painful for chickens to lay eggs especially if they are younger or the egg is larger than normal. They will also start squatting and might fuss around in their nesting box.
